Thuan Phuoc Bridge
2.68km from Cầu Sông Hàn
The Thuận Phước Bridge is a suspension bridge that crosses the lower Han River at Da Nang, Vietnam. The four-lane, three-span, bridge is 1,850 meters long and 18 meters wide and has a main span of 405 meters. Its two major pillars are 80m in height. It is the longest suspension bridge in Vietnam, with a total investment of nearly 1 trillion dongs.
The Marble Mountains
8.66km from Cầu Sông Hàn
Marble Mountains is a cluster of five marble and limestone hills located in Ngũ Hành Sơn District, south of Da Nang city in Vietnam. The five mountains are named after the five elements: Kim (metal), Thuy (water), Moc (wood), Hoa (fire) and Tho (earth). All of the mountains have cave entrances and numerous tunnels, and it is possible to climb to the summit of Mount Thuy. Several Buddhist sanctuaries can also be found within the mountains, making this a tourist destination.

Golden Bridge
26.05km from Cầu Sông Hàn
The Golden Bridge is a 150-meter-long pedestrian bridge in the Bà Nà Hills resort, near Da Nang, Vietnam. It is designed to connect the cable car station with the gardens and to provide a scenic overlook and tourist attraction. The bridge loops nearly back around to itself, and has two giant stone hands designed to appear to support the structure.

Thanh Toan Bridge
76.24km from Cầu Sông Hàn
Thanh Toan Bridge is about 8 km away from Hue, located at Thuy Thanh commune, Huong Thuy District, Thua Thien Hue province. This bridge was built by Mrs. Tran Thi Dao in 1776, who is a member of the 6th generation of Tran’s family. Thanh Toan Bridge was made of wood and the structure is “a bridge under a house” that made Thanh Toan Bridge different from other ancient bridges.

Hàn River bridge is a cable-stayed swing bridge in Da Nang, Vietnam. Da Nang lies on the west side of the Hàn River and the beaches are to the east. In the middle of the night, traffic is stopped from crossing the Song Han Bridge and it swings on its axis to allow shipping traffic to pass along the river. The bridge is lit up brightly at night.
